7 Bible Verses about Life's Purpose
Most Relevant Verses
And if evil in your eyes to serve Jehovah, choose for yourselves this day whom ye will serve, whether the gods which your fathers served which are beyond the river, and whether the gods of the Amorite which ye dwelt in their land: and I and my house, we will serve Jehovah.
But seek first the kingdom of God and his justice, and all these shall be added to you.
Jesus says to them, My food is that I might do the will of him having sent me, and finish his work.
I honoured thee upon earth: I finished the work which thou hast given me that I should do.
But the word of none do I make mine own, neither have I my soul highly prized to myself, in order to finish my course with joy, and the service which I received from the Lord Jesus, to testify the good news of the grace of God.
Brethren, I reckon not myself to have been overtaken: but one, truly forgetting things behind, and stretching still farther to things before, I pursue toward the scope for the prize of combat of the calling above of God in Christ Jesus.
For whom he before knew, he also before determined of the form of the image of his Son, for him to be first born in many brethren.
